Cut-to-fit length for your own height
- Here is the feature many shoppers do not realise: if the pants are too long, the length can be carefully trimmed to suit you. The pleated design and relaxed wide-leg shape make them especially friendly for personal length adjustments.
- Always try them on with the shoes you plan to wear, mark the length carefully, and cut a small amount at a time with sharp fabric scissors. If you are unsure, ask a tailor to help. Once cut, the change is permanent, so measure twice and cut once.
